The Aliens – Rox Lyrics 16 years ago
This seems like someone recovering/trying to recover from addiction.
"Not going back, they're on the track
You gonna go down there"
someone telling the person that everyone's shaping up, but you are probably going to go back /relapse

"Not going back now
Another falling on the rocks
And I'm not gonna wake up in the morning
With my head in the clouds"

Not going back to his old life, another person or a friend has relapsed

"The sun in the eyes
Of the people in the room
That wanna find morning"

Like people in the rooms of recovery meetings who have that sparkle in their eyes because life if finally good for them. They want to recover.

"Are you coming on up?
Are you coming on up, now?"
Them talking to him about whether he wants to get in on this recovery situation and the good life he could be living. On a new plane of existence.

"There's an island of light and the love
There you can go, you think nobody knows
But I'm guided by light from above"

There you can go, you think nobody knows - seems like some sort of addiction anonymous meeting

guided by light from above - finding some sort of higher power, which is usually an essential part of 12 step programs.

and then the first line - "1,2,3,4,5,6,7,8,9,10,11,12"
12 steps?! yeah. thought so.
